Excellent little hole-in-the-wall. Everything is made from fresh, quality ingredients. It looks like they make all their salsas in house. Service is a tiny bit slow, but the wait is well worth the food. When I went for lunch the place was packed with Mexicans and the menu is in Spanish. All excellent signs of good quality, authentic Mexican food.
